Back to browse

VideoNinja – paste video URLs, walk away, they download

by hamuf·Mar 5, 2026·1 point·0 comments

AI Analysis

MidShip ItSolve My Problem

GUI wrapper around yt-dlp with dependency detection; Downie, youtube-dl-GUI already exist.

Strengths
  • Removes friction for non-terminal users by wrapping yt-dlp in native GUI with visual queue and disk space display
  • Dependency detection with AI-generated fix prompts is thoughtful UX (finds or helps users install yt-dlp/ffmpeg)
  • Queue persistence across restarts and one-click output folder are solid QoL features
Weaknesses
  • Wrapping existing tool (yt-dlp) in a GUI is expected, not novel—dozens of GUI wrappers exist
  • No competitive advantage: Downie, youtube-dl-gui, 4K Video Downloader already provide this with more polish
Target Audience

Content archivists, media downloaders, casual users who avoid terminal

Similar To

Downie · youtube-dl-gui · 4K Video Downloader

Post Description

Another evening of saving videos before platforms memory-hole them. Terminal not invited. Built a GUI.

Paste URLs. They queue. They download. Disk space on screen. Output folder one click away. Queue survives restarts. Needs yt-dlp and ffmpeg, the app finds them. If it can't, it writes an AI prompt to fix your setup.

Click the ninja. It talks.

Private tool, now public. Mac & Windows installers. MIT.

github.com/miikkij/VideoNinja

Similar Projects